In 1979, when Castro visited the United Nations, members of the anti-Castro group Omega 7 expected Castro to place a wreath at Jose Marti's monument in Central Park. In consequence, they buried a remote controlled bomb in a metal box at the foot of the monument. This is all public knowledge that was revealed during the subsequent trials of Omega 7 members. Castro was a no show for the wreath laying because of fears of a sniper in the surrounding tall buildings. The bomb maker, who today is an avowed pacifist who perfers hunger strikes to dynamite, dismantled the device so that it could be later placed under the automobile of the Cuban ambassador to the U.N., Raul Roa Kouri. Imagine how the world would have changed if Castro had been assassinated in 1979. Instead, the leader of Omega 7 is still in a U.S. Federal prison since 1983.
